Liam Gallagher announces new album ‘Why Me? Why Not’, shares ‘Shockwave’ video

He’s confirmed the release date for his ‘As You Were’ follow-up.

Liam Gallagher has announced details of his new album ‘Why Me? Why Not’. He’ll release the follow-up to his 2017 debut solo ‘As You Were’ is due for release on 20th September via Warner Records.

His second solo full-length was written in collaboration with producers Andrew Wyatt and Greg Kurstin, and recorded in Los Angeles and at London’s RAK Studios.

Speaking of the record, Liam has said: “I wrote some songs on my own for the last album, but this time it’s all co-writes. Reason being is I want it to be even better than ‘As You Were’. I know my strengths and I know my limitations. I’m an ok songwriter, but I’m a great singer and frontman. I want the second album to be a step-up because the hardest thing to do is to make something the same, only better. So that’s what we’ve done.”

Liam’s also shared the new video for his track ‘Shockwave’, as directed by François Rousselet. Watch the video below.
